Regular Season Round 13: Firenze - Perugia 84-71
Date: December 3, 2012
No shocking result in a game when fifth ranked Firenze (8-4) beat at home 13th ranked Perugia (4-8) 84-71 on Monday. Perugia was trailing by 4 points at halftime but managed to get 2-point lead after three quarters before a 27-12 charge of Firenze, which allowed them to win the game. They made 24-of-30 free shots (80.0 percent) during the game. It was a great shooting night for Firenze especially from behind the arc, where they had solid 53.3 percentage. Perugia was plagued by 27 personal fouls down the stretch. It was a very good performance for swingman Daniele Casadei (199-81) who helped to win the game recording 15 points, 9 rebounds and 5 assists. The former international guard Stefano Rabaglietti (190-83, agency: Two Points) contributed with 23 points for the winners. Davide Poltroneri (195-85) answered with 19 points and 6 rebounds and point guard Giacomo Chiatti (183-86) added 15 points and 5 rebounds in the effort for Perugia. Perugia's coach Andrea Fabrizi rotated ten players in this game, but that didn't help. Firenze moved-up to fourth place. Loser Perugia keeps the thirteenth position with eight games lost. Firenze will face league's second-placed Torino on the road in the next round and it will be quite challenging to get another victory.
